Before your flight from Baltimore/Washington International Thurgood Marshall Airport (BWI), your Priority Pass membership grants access to a range of premium amenities—from quiet lounges and private suites to a full-service fitness center. It’s an elevated pre-flight experience designed to help you relax, recharge, and savor local flavors before takeoff.
The Club BWI
Located in Concourse D, near Gate D10, The Club BWI operates daily from 4:15 a.m. to 10:30 p.m. This 2,200 square-foot lounge provides seating for 50 guests and is divided into various zones to accommodate the diverse needs of modern travelers.
When it comes to a light lunch or early dinner, you might find a regional favorite like Maryland crab soup, a flavorful tomato-based soup brimming with blue crab meat, or a Baltimore pit beef sandwich, featuring thinly sliced, charcoal-grilled beef on a Kaiser roll. Pair your meal with a refreshing Natty Boh beer, a local staple. Amenities include complimentary premium al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ages, light meals, snacks, high-speed Wi-Fi, and access to a selection of newspapers and magazines. As expected, alcoholic drinks are available only to passengers 21 years of age or older.
Minute Suites
For a more private respite, Minute Suites offers individual suites located in Concourse C, between Gates C3 and C5, right next to Urban Bar-B-Que. Operating hours are Monday: 7:00 a.m. to 10:00 p.m., Tuesday to Saturday: 5:00 a.m. to 10:00 p.m., and Sunday: 7:00 a.m. to 10:00 p.m. These suites are perfect for napping, working, or simply unwinding in solitude. Each suite features a comfortable daybed sofa (sleeps two), pillows, fresh blankets, a workstation, complimentary Wi-Fi, Smart TV, Amazon Alexa for music, white noise, weather, alarms, flight tracking, and a sound masking system that helps to neutralize noise. Priority Pass members can use their lounge visit entitlement to enjoy a one-hour stay; additional time can be purchased at a discounted rate. Up to three guests accompanying the cardholder in the same suite may use it at no extra charge.
ROAM Fitness
If you’re looking to stay active before your flight, ROAM Fitness is a unique in-airport gym located in Concourse D, near Gate D1. Operating hours are Sunday to Friday: 6:00 a.m. to 6:00 p.m. (closed on Saturdays). This facility offers a range of exercise equipment, including cardio machines and free weights, as well as private shower rooms stocked with towels and luxury toiletries. Priority Pass members receive complimentary access, including a 15-minute shower slot, which must be booked at reception upon entry. It’s an excellent opportunity to refresh and rejuvenate before a long flight.
